Other Social Sciences is the 182nd most popular major in the country with 2,414 degrees awarded in 2020-2021. In 2019-2020, other social sciences gra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$35,015 and had an average of $23,193 in loans still to pay off.

Across Washington, there were 61 other social s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$31,911 and $20,447 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 60 other social sciences graduates with average earnings and debt of $40,905 and $22,558 respectively.

You’ll join some of the best and brightest minds around if you attend University of Washington - Tacoma Campus. The school came in at #1 for the Most Well Attended Other Social Sciences Major in Washington for a Bachelor’s. Located in Tacoma, Washington, this medium-sized public school handed out 50 degrees to qualified bachelors’s other social sciences students in 2020-2021.

The school has an impressive undergrad student loan default rate. It’s only 2.1%, which is much lower than the national rate of 10.1%.

Whitman College
Walla Walla, Washington

You’ll be in good company if you decide to attend Whitman College. It ranked #2 on our 2023 Most Well Attended Other Social Sciences Major in Washington for a Bachelor’s list. Walla Walla, Washington is the setting for this small institution of higher learning. The private not-for-profit school handed out bachelors’s other social sciences degrees to 10 students in 2020-2021.

Since the school has a undergrad student-to-faculty ratio of 8 to 1, those pursuing a degree will have more opportunities to interact with their professors. The low undergrad student loan default rate of 1.4% is a good sign that students have an easier time paying off their loans than they might at other schools. For comparison, the national default rate is 10.1%.
